The Allure of the Devil's Eyes: A Dance of Seduction

Divino's song "Ojos de diabla" is a vivid portrayal of a night out, where the protagonist is captivated by a woman with an irresistible allure. The title, which translates to "Devil's Eyes," sets the tone for the song, suggesting a dangerous yet enticing attraction. The lyrics describe a woman who exudes confidence and sensuality, catching the attention of everyone around her. Her presence is so powerful that it compels the protagonist to pursue her, despite the potential consequences.

The song uses a mix of metaphors and vivid imagery to paint a picture of this seductive encounter. The woman's eyes are described as those of a devil, indicating a sense of danger and temptation. Her movements and appearance are likened to a movie, suggesting that she is both captivating and unattainable. The protagonist is drawn to her, feeling a mix of desire and intimidation. This dynamic creates a tension that is central to the song's narrative.

Culturally, "Ojos de diabla" taps into themes of nightlife, seduction, and the allure of the forbidden. The song's reggaeton beat and rhythmic flow enhance its sensual and provocative nature. Divino, known for his smooth vocals and emotive delivery, brings these themes to life, making the listener feel the intensity of the protagonist's attraction. The collaboration with other artists like Lito and Rafy Mercenario adds layers to the song, creating a rich, immersive experience.

The song's exploration of desire, temptation, and the thrill of the chase resonates with listeners, making it a compelling piece that captures the essence of a night filled with passion and intrigue.
